When you start a new game in Kenshi, you can configure a couple of settings that affect the way the world works. Resetting relations means they will be reset to the base state of the game. Mind that unticking this will not reset relations that already start out at a hostile level. If you import a game where that happened, you will keep said values in your new world. For example, if you have allied the Anti Slavers by talking to Grey, you will gain +75 to the Anti Slavers faction and -30 to the United Cities, Slave Traders, and Trader’s Guild relations. This counts both for hostile and friendly relations. If in your current save you have improved or destroyed your relations to a specific faction, importing relations will keep them at that level. This means that you could potentially recruit unique NPCs into your squad again and also that the world state has reset to its original form. On the other hand, not importing dead NPCs means that you have essentially “reset” those NPCs and can encounter them in your new world again. This means that if you have killed a specific leader of a faction, they will be dead in your new imported game. Importing Dead NPCs means that all NPCs you have killed, imprisoned, or that have died while in your squad will stay dead. All the technologies you have unlocked will be available in the imported game. Import ResearchĪs you might have guessed, this simply imports all the research that you have done on your current save file up to this point. This includes outposts as much as buildings you have bought in cities. Importing buildings essentially means that all buildings that you have either bought or built in your current save file will be imported and re-created into the new world. This is extremely helpful when your character is stuck and should be one of the first measures against that. They will appear essentially where your camera is currently positioned at. This will reset the position of every member in your squad.
